Output ecaa1ba8446fd8be9881342c53cb41d02581f4aca23f560a9ca09aa25090837e:0

value
4288
script pubkey
OP_0 OP_PUSHBYTES_20 484a589c11b645a93ad372965814ff58742e7e18
address
bc1qfp9938q3kez6jwknw2t9s98ltp6zulscy6gqde
transaction
ecaa1ba8446fd8be9881342c53cb41d02581f4aca23f560a9ca09aa25090837e
confirmations
387550
spent
true